131 - Abstraction - John Laurito

As your organization becomes bigger, it’s easier to make decisions that will ultimately make a negative impact on large groups of people. Today’s topic is something that happens to growing companies and more often than not, as leaders, you find yourself wondering how to make sure that doesn’t happen.
